Notwithstanding with the ongoing social strife, the hunting house woke up again and have heard a sound that could help them formulate a “Motion”. What was that sound which brought them together to brainstorm…Just another milestone? It is about two other neighboring countries unfortunately and these are Somaliland and Ethiopia. The house voted to submit a motion against the Somaliland trade agreement with UAE and Ethiopia vis-à-vis Berbera port. It shows the hallucination symptoms have deteriorated given the evolving underlying factors. While the Turks continue to through the essential package the situation will always be underfunded and therefore the calculus of house will be changing.

The current “Motion” against the three coalition governments is a naked, miscalculated, suicidal, and ill-fated move that will eventually undermine the international support to this war-ravaged country. The Motion against Berbera has misled many as it sounds like the real Berbera port but it is not. It is another Berbera snapped by mostly hallucinated psychic and it will keep busy the honorable members of the Parliament for quite some time and will shortly be forgotten forever. Many on the streets are discussing this multidimensional issue—a face linked to jealousy is out there and people continue to ask why this neighbor is critical about the trade agreement.

The Motion of the intellectuals is unconditionally supported by the hungry upper house and will advise the lower house to ostentatiously design the biggest Motion in 2018. It is expected that this Motion will temporarily pacify the relationship between the two houses which have been at odds for some time. Many Somalis consider the Motion as a mere snide to their fellow brothers, they see no reason whatsoever that could trigger such a malicious ongoing debate on the subject. Others believe it as futile and a waste of time. Others believe that when such a high issue arises legally or illegally the President must speak up and talk to the people.
